The word "nonruinously" may not be a common term you'll encounter in your daily vocabulary, but it encapsulates a significant concept primarily related to financial and economic discussions. To dissect its meaning, we need to break it down into its components.

At its core, "nonruinously" is an adverb derived from the adjective "ruinous." The term "ruinous" refers to something that can cause destruction, severe damage, or financial loss. Hence, when prefixed with "non-," the term transforms to indicate an action or situation that does not lead to ruin or destruction.

Understanding "nonruinously" allows individuals and organizations to strive for decisions that safeguard their future against adverse outcomes. The essence is to make choices that foster growth and stability while minimizing the risk of loss.

To illustrate the concept further, consider the realm of investment. An investor may choose a nonruinous strategy by diversifying their portfolio instead of gambling all their capital in a high-risk venture. This strategy helps to mitigate the chance of catastrophic losses while still allowing for potential gains.

In conclusion, the word "nonruinously" serves as a reminder in various spheres of life that careful planning and responsible decision-making are key to avoiding detrimental outcomes. Embracing a nonruinous approach fosters resilience and viability, creating pathways for sustainable success.
